The newly emerging duck-origin goose parvovirus in China exhibits a wide range of pathogenicity to main domesticated waterfowl.

Abstract

Short beak and dwarfism syndrome virus (SBDSV) is a newly emerging distinct duck-origin goose parvovirus that belongs to the genus Dependovirus. Our previous studies have found that SBDSV was highly pathogenic to Cherry Valley ducklings and mule ducklings. However, little is known about its pathogenicity to other waterfowls. In the present study, the pathogenicity of SBDSV was evaluated in domesticated waterfowl including Muscovy ducklings, Sheldrake ducklings and domestic goslings. All experimentally infected birds exhibited remarkable growth retardation, anorexia and diarrhea similar to naturally infected birds. Interestingly, atrophic beaks and protruded tongues were not observed in all infection groups. At necropsies, no diagnostic pathological lesions were observed. Viral antigens existed in most organ tissues such as heart, liver, spleen, kidney, pancreas and intestine. All ducks in Muscovy duckling and Sheldrake duckling infected groups and 70% goslings in infected groups were seropositive for goose parvovirus (GPV) antibodies at 21dpi with the average titers as 2, 2, 2, respectively. Muscovy ducklings were more prominent in viral load and weight loss with a higher GPV antibodies titer than Sheldrake ducklings and goslings. Taken together, SBDSV exhibits a wide range of pathogenicity to main domesticated waterfowl with variable symptoms and cause considerable economic losses in China.

摘要

短喙与侏儒症综合征病毒(SBDSV)是一种新出现的、源自鸭的独特鹅细小病毒,属于依赖病毒属。我们之前的研究发现,SBDSV对樱桃谷鸭雏和骡鸭雏具有高度致病性。然而,关于其对其他水禽的致病性知之甚少。在本研究中,对包括番鸭雏、绿头鸭雏和家鹅在内的家养水禽评估了SBDSV的致病性。所有实验感染的禽类均表现出与自然感染禽类相似的显著生长迟缓、厌食和腹泻。有趣的是,在所有感染组中均未观察到萎缩的喙和突出的舌头。尸检时,未观察到诊断性病理病变。病毒抗原存在于心脏、肝脏、脾脏、肾脏、胰腺和肠道等大多数器官组织中。在感染后21天,番鸭雏和绿头鸭雏感染组中的所有鸭子以及感染组中70%的鹅对鹅细小病毒(GPV)抗体呈血清阳性,平均滴度分别为2、2、2。番鸭雏在病毒载量和体重减轻方面更为突出,其GPV抗体滴度高于绿头鸭雏和鹅。综上所述,SBDSV对主要家养水禽具有广泛的致病性,症状各异,并在中国造成相当大的经济损失。
